#12079f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#12079f is composed of 7.1% red, 2.7%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.7% cyan, 95.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 244.3 degrees, a saturation of 91.6% and a lightness of 32.5%. #12079f color hex could be obtained by blending #240eff with #00003f.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

#12079f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#12079f has RGB values of R:18, G:7, B:159 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0.96, Y:0,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 1181599.

Shades and Tints of #12079f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010009 is the darkest color, while #f6f5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#12079f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4e4d59 is the less saturated color, while #0d01a5 is the most saturated one.
